aboutsummaryrefslogtreecommitdiff
path: root/drivers/gpu/drm/xe/xe_irq.c
AgeCommit message (Expand)AuthorFilesLines
2024-02-12drm/xe: use drm based debugging instead of devGravatar Jani Nikula 1-1/+1
2024-02-08drm/xe/irq: allocate all possible msix interruptsGravatar Dani Liberman 1-2/+15
2024-01-31drm/xe: drop display/ subdir from include directoriesGravatar Jani Nikula 1-1/+1
2024-01-18drm/xe/gsc: add support for GSC proxy interruptGravatar Daniele Ceraolo Spurio 1-11/+33
2023-12-21drm/xe/vf: Add VF specific interrupt handlerGravatar Michal Wajdeczko 1-0/+71
2023-12-21drm/xe/irq: Don't call pci_free_irq_vectorsGravatar Michał Winiarski 1-4/+1
2023-12-21drm/xe/pmu: Drop interrupt pmu eventGravatar Aravind Iddamsetty 1-18/+0
2023-12-21drm/xe/display: Implement display supportGravatar Maarten Lankhorst 1-1/+12
2023-12-21drm/xe: clear the serviced bits on INTR_IDENTITY_REGGravatar Jonathan Cavitt 1-1/+1
2023-12-21drm/xe/gsc: add gsc device supportGravatar Vitaly Lubart 1-6/+16
2023-12-21drm/xe/irq: Clear GFX_MSTR_IRQ as part of IRQ resetGravatar Gustavo Sousa 1-0/+17
2023-12-21drm/xe: add msix supportGravatar Dani Liberman 1-3/+3
2023-12-21drm/xe: change old msi irq api to a new oneGravatar Dani Liberman 1-9/+29
2023-12-21drm/xe: proper setting of irq enabled flagGravatar Dani Liberman 1-5/+3
2023-12-21drm/xe: Simplify final return from xe_irq_install()Gravatar Gustavo Sousa 1-5/+1
2023-12-21drm/xe/uc: Rename guc_submission_enabled() to uc_enabled()Gravatar Daniele Ceraolo Spurio 1-1/+1
2023-12-21drm/xe/pmu: Enable PMU interfaceGravatar Aravind Iddamsetty 1-0/+18
2023-12-21drm/xe: add GSCCS irq supportGravatar Daniele Ceraolo Spurio 1-7/+18
2023-12-21drm/xe: Fix an invalid locking wait context bugGravatar Rodrigo Vivi 1-6/+26
2023-12-21drm/xe: Cleanup style warningsGravatar Francois Dugast 1-6/+5
2023-12-19drm/xe: Replace xe_gt_irq_postinstall with xe_irq_enable_hweGravatar Matt Roper 1-45/+44
2023-12-19drm/xe/irq: Untangle postinstall functionsGravatar Matt Roper 1-28/+9
2023-12-19drm/xe/irq: Move ASLE backlight interrupt logicGravatar Matt Roper 1-6/+10
2023-12-19drm/xe: Interrupts are delivered per-tile, not per-GTGravatar Matt Roper 1-146/+181
2023-12-19drm/xe: Clarify 'gt' retrieval for primary tileGravatar Matt Roper 1-3/+3
2023-12-19drm/xe: Move VRAM from GT to tileGravatar Matt Roper 1-1/+1
2023-12-19drm/xe: Rename reg field to addrGravatar Lucas De Marchi 1-1/+1
2023-12-19drm/xe/mmio: Use struct xe_regGravatar Lucas De Marchi 1-69/+69
2023-12-19drm/xe: Use XE_REG/XE_REG_MCRGravatar Lucas De Marchi 1-3/+3
2023-12-19drm/xe: Introduce xe_reg/xe_reg_mcrGravatar Lucas De Marchi 1-1/+1
2023-12-19drm/xe/irq: Don't clobber display interrupts on multi-tile platformsGravatar Matt Roper 1-2/+10
2023-12-19drm/xe/irq: Drop commented-out code for non-existent media enginesGravatar Matt Roper 1-12/+0
2023-12-19drm/xe/irq: Drop remaining "gen11_" prefix from IRQ functionsGravatar Matt Roper 1-24/+22
2023-12-19drm/xe/irq: Rename and clarify top-level interrupt handling routinesGravatar Matt Roper 1-22/+24
2023-12-19drm/xe/irq: Drop unnecessary GEN11_ and GEN12_ register prefixesGravatar Matt Roper 1-55/+54
2023-12-19drm/xe/irq: Drop IRQ_INIT and IRQ_RESET macrosGravatar Matt Roper 1-31/+32
2023-12-19drm/xe/irq: Add helpers to find ISR/IIR/IMR/IER registersGravatar Matt Roper 1-12/+20
2023-12-19drm/xe/irq: Drop gen3_ prefixesGravatar Matt Roper 1-22/+20
2023-12-19drm/xe/irq: the irq handler local variable need not be staticGravatar Jani Nikula 1-1/+1
2023-12-19drm/xe: Remove dependency on i915_reg.hGravatar Lucas De Marchi 1-2/+1
2023-12-19drm/xe: Remove dependency on intel_gt_regs.hGravatar Lucas De Marchi 1-1/+1
2023-12-19drm/xe: Sort includesGravatar Lucas De Marchi 1-2/+4
2023-12-19drm/xe: Make local functions staticGravatar Lucas De Marchi 1-1/+1
2023-12-19drm/xe/gt: Enable interrupt while initializing root gtGravatar Balasubramani Vivekanandan 1-1/+1
2023-12-12drm/xe: Introduce a new DRM driver for Intel GPUsGravatar Matthew Brost 1-0/+565